My question is pretty much what the title would lead you to think: thinking of swapping out the pickups on my 2 pickup guitar and putting a couple of Super 2s in there with the coils permanently (or semi-permanently) split, since I don't want to drill extra holes in my guitar for a toggle or extra pot; I don't really like the sound of humbuckers anyway, and I don't think I'd miss the option of turning it onto humbucker mode. Anyone done this? Think it's possible?

Totally possible. Just put the white and black wires together and connect them both to ground. If you would like to be able to use them in humbucker mode, you can replace a tone pot with a push pull pot so when it's pulled up the coils are split.

+1, but remember that different pickup companies color-code their wires differently, so consult the instructions.
